Output 93fc128bdc004ad39ecf41fd54a70d06cb2ca31b8ba54784af35ae2e1e32ec27:17

value
3019204
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62fc144752c83a3541faf3ae9d696a44548a80cf OP_EQUAL
address
3AiQ87ZWo9YXvfHZCXj6LMqTpvWQydQeLJ
transaction
93fc128bdc004ad39ecf41fd54a70d06cb2ca31b8ba54784af35ae2e1e32ec27
spent
true